At the luncheon, the core range of The Glenlivet was proudly displayed, with The Glenlivet 12 Year Old, The Glenlivet 15 Year Old French Oak Reserve, The Glenlivet Nadurra 16 Year Old, The Glenlivet 18 Year Old, The Glenlivet Archive 21 Year Old, and The Glenlivet XXV 25 Year Old, each one highly decorated and awarded in its class. Through its commitment to innovation, The Glenlivet has been the largest contributor to the growth of the sector in the past five years, and in 2014, surpassed the one million case per annum mark. That same pioneering spirit is seen and experienced through innovative new expressions, engaging marketing campaigns, and the growing online community for brand fans, The Guardians of The Glenlivet.

It's the single malt that started it all. Established by George Smith way back in 1824 as the first licensed distillery in the Livet Valley of the famed Speyside region of Scotland. Since then, The Glenlivet has become the world's largest single malt Scotch whisky brand by volume, based on the latest IWSR 2014 data.

After a sumptuous lunch, Chivas Brothers Ltd.'s International Brand Ambassador Darren Hosie then briefed guests on the finer points of single malt Scotch whisky before the much-awaited whisky tasting. Different food elements like dried apricots, truffle chocolate, and sultanas were also served to bring out the complex notes.


The classic Glenlivet 12 Year Old delivers fruity notes, with a pronounced hint of pineapple, ending with a clean and smooth nutty finish. Matured in a mixture of cask types, the American Oak casks impart a subtle layer of creamy vanilla notes. The deeper, golden color of The Glenlivet 15 Year Old French Oak Reserve has more intense flavors, yet with a rich buttery creaminess with a whisper of fruits and nuts. The Glenlivet 18 Year Old is a more complex yet balanced expression, with its rich blend of fruity, nutty, toffee and bolder spice notes weaving its own distinct layers of flavors. Darren Hosie then shared the The Glenlivet 16 Year Old Nadurra, which translates to "natural" in Gaelic referring to its natural non-chilled filtered and traditional process, is a classic expression with more robust peaty and smoky notes, punctuated by hints of apples and citrus zest.
